Pre-Shift Inspection Checklist
Before starting a shift, use Claude to generate a pre-shift inspection checklist for the roof bolter, including checks for [EQUIPMENT FUNCTIONALITY], [SAFETY FEATURES], and [PPE AVAILABILITY], Include a section for [SITE NOTES AND COMMENTS] to document any issues or concerns, and attach a copy of the [SHIFT HANDOFF NOTE] from the previous shift to ensure continuity. Use the checklist to identify potential [AREAS FOR CORRECTIVE ACTION] and schedule maintenance or repairs as needed, and include a [RECOMMENDATION FOR IMPROVING THE CHECKLIST] based on the results of the inspection, such as adding more detailed checks for the bolter's electrical system.
Shift Workflow and Handoff Note
At the end of each shift, use Claude to generate a shift handoff note that includes a [SUMMARY OF WORK COMPLETED], [OUTSTANDING TASKS], and [SITE NOTES AND COMMENTS], similar to the handoff notes used for the longwall mining operation. Include a section for [VENDOR COORDINATION] to track interactions with suppliers or maintenance personnel, and attach a copy of the [INSPECTION CHECKLIST] from the shift to document any issues or concerns, such as problems with the bolter's dust collection system. Use the handoff note to communicate [CRITICAL SAFETY INFORMATION] to the incoming shift, such as any hazards or risks identified during the shift, and include a [RECOMMENDATION FOR IMPROVING THE HANDOFF PROCESS] based on the results of the shift, such as implementing a more detailed review of the inspection checklist.
Vendor Coordination and Work Order
When coordinating with vendors for equipment maintenance or repairs, use Claude to generate a work order that includes a [D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E ISSUE], [REQUIRED PARTS OR MATERIALS], and [SCHEDULED MAINTENANCE WINDOW], similar to the work order used for the recent maintenance of the Eimco 630 bolter. Include a section for [SITE NOTES AND CONTACT INFORMATION] to document interactions with the vendor, and attach a copy of the [INCIDENT REPORT] or [INSPECTION CHECKLIST] that prompted the work order, such as a report of a faulty hydraulic system. Use the work order to track [PROGRESS AND UPDATES] on the maintenance or repairs, and include a [RECOMMENDATION FOR IMPROVING THE COORDINATION PROCESS] based on the results of the work order, such as implementing a more detailed review of the vendor's work schedule.
